首页 >web前端 >css教程 >哪些字体文件保证现代浏览器兼容性?

哪些字体文件保证现代浏览器兼容性?

DDD
DDD原创
2024-11-13 16:54:02470浏览

Which Font Files Guarantee Modern Browser Compatibility?

哪些字体文件对于现代浏览器兼容性至关重要?

简介:

随着随着技术的进步,确保跨浏览器和设备的最佳字体渲染至关重要。为了实现这一点,字体文件的选择非常重要。这个问题深入探讨了现代浏览器、Android 和 iOS 所需的字体文件类型。

基本字体文件:

WOFF2:

WOFF2 是 WOFF 的更新版本,利用高效的压缩算法来最小化字体大小,同时保持无损质量。现代浏览器,包括 Chrome、Firefox 和 Safari,都提供对 WOFF2 的支持。建议优先考虑 WOFF2 以获得最佳性能。

WOFF:

WOFF 也称为 Web 开放字体格式,是一种专为 Web 使用而设计的容器格式。它受到浏览器的广泛支持,并在 WOFF2 不可用时作为可行的后备选项。

其他格式:

EOT(嵌入式 OpenType): EOT 以前用于 Internet Explorer 兼容性,但随着 Microsoft 的关注,现在已经过时了Edge。

TTF (TrueType): TTF 字体是完整的 OpenType 字体,具有广泛的应用程序,但未针对 Web 使用进行优化,可能会导致文件大小较大。

OTF (OpenType): OTF 字体与 TTF 字体类似,但提供附加功能,并且在web.

SVG:

SVG 字体(可缩放矢量图形)由于文件大小过大且缺乏排版功能,一度被认为是临时解决方案。不再建议在 Web 上使用它们。

结论:

为了确保在现代浏览器、Android 和 iOS 设备之间的广泛兼容性,必须包含 WOFF2 和 WOFF Web 项目中的字体文件。不推荐使用 EOT、TTF、OTF 和 SVG 字体,因为它们已经过时或网络使用效率低下。

以上是哪些字体文件保证现代浏览器兼容性?的详细内容。更多信息请关注PHP中文网其他相关文章!

声明:
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n